Headquartered in a National Historic Site, the Ontario Heritage Trust (OHT) requires your expertise to undertake projects and activities in support of OHT's mandate and to develop and deliver province-wide community heritage programs.

This highly rewarding role as Community Programs Officer will involve developing and maintaining effective community outreach liaison partnerships and communicating on behalf of the Trust with other heritage conservation organizations, the corporate sector, boards of education and the public throughout Ontario.

What can I expect to do in this role?: In this role, you will:

  • Develop and maintain effective community outreach, partnerships and communications on behalf of the Trust;
  • Oversee the planning, development and implementation of consultative processes between the Trust and its stakeholders;
  • Create and implement community development initiatives with community representatives and organizations to strengthen the heritage sector;
  • Develop, conduct and implement research and educational programs, projects and materials for delivery to clients and stakeholders.
